JOSEPHINE OLSON

Josephine Huxford was born in Oak Grove, Wisc., on Sept. 29, 1867, the daughter of Henry and Anna Wells Huxford. She taught country schools following her graduation from Beaver Dam Academy.

On May 11, 1892, she was united in marriage to Andrew C. Olson, and lived in Juneau, Wisc., until 1909, when they moved to Topeka, Kansas. After five years they came to Iowa and lived in Des Moines for 24 years. They moved to Farmington in 1939, where Mr. Olson passed away in July, 1942, shortly after they celebrated their fiftieth wedding anniversary.

To this union two children were born, Lyle A. of Farmington, and Alice Olson Lodge of Chicago both of whom survive her. She also leaves one sister, Mrs. Hattie Crogan of Plymouth, Wisconsin, and several nephews and nieces. She was preceded in death by her parents, her husband and one sister, Francis Mary Wyman.

She was a member of the Presbyterian church in Des Moines, and an interested church worker as long as health permitted.

She took a deep interest in various community activities and study clubs, having been a member of the chautauqua(sic) club from about 1890.

Her concern for her family and their activities was always uppermost in her mind. Oil painting and similiar(sic) artistic lines constituted her hobby for many years.

She passed away on Aug. 18, 1951, aged 83 years, 10 months and 19 days, after an illness of about six months.

Funeral services were conducted at the Baptist church by Rev. Fay Marriott. Interment at Greenglade cemetery.
